DarkSithBob Posted February 24, 2010 Posted February 24, 2010 The PDF's from capita included on the Autumn 2009 CD are useful (also the FMS Installation) however they do not mention the following setup steps: Edit config.nt -> files=254 Environment variable -> LANID = nn Borland Database Engine configuration -> system - max file handles = 121 and -> driver - paradox - net dir change from c: to S:\sims These have been done by previous technical support people at our authority and it's just stuck with us. does anyone know if these still need to be changed or is this just legacy stuff now? We want to minimise the amount of work that needs to be done on each workstation as we roll them out now. Thanks in advance, Bob
vikpaw Posted February 24, 2010 Posted February 24, 2010 looks like legacy to me, from the pre .net days. never seen the first one and never had to configure borland. the lanid is the old way when we ran sims launcher, and that's defo not needed. 1

pete Posted September 8, 2011 Posted September 8, 2011 Edit config.nt -> files=254 way old-school, if they're using something that requires this, they shouldn't be using it because it's deprecated Environment variable -> LANID = nn no longer needed Borland Database Engine configuration -> system - max file handles = 121 and I've never set this -> driver - paradox - net dir change from c: to S:\sims If you're using FMS, paradox needs to dump a lock file somewhere that users can write to, so it's common to change the default directory. We place it at c:\pdox\ and our simsperm.bat script gives domain\simsusers full control over that directory. And apparently my message is too short because it's in quote tags.
